Learning At Home 

In nursery, children have enjoyed building obstacle courses using a range of resources.

 

Why not create a simple obstacle course at home?

 

Use chair to crawl under, a blanket tunnel to go through, or cushion to jump over!

 

It's a great way to build physical skills, follow instructions and have fun together.
